Output d90d2c2b16f7938a8e5032c6d338993ded44f65fda2e3371151e4e857ff9b9f4:0

value
1445350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26da74808367e7b0a002331117d81e750bb5eef7 OP_EQUAL
address
35ETJMmBqtmgyUVdL1Yht1d51ke5HSU4yp
transaction
d90d2c2b16f7938a8e5032c6d338993ded44f65fda2e3371151e4e857ff9b9f4
confirmations
380076
spent
true